This website www.thedigitalhub.com is managed by the Digital Hub Development Agency (DHDA), which is the Irish state agency responsible for managing The Digital Hub campus in Dublin 8, Ireland.

This website is intended to provide information about The Digital Hub project, its offerings such as office space for digital media and technology companies, its digital media learning programmes, news, useful information, and events relating to the digital media and technology sector.
